Clogged Gutter Clearing in Long Island, NY
Clogged gutter clearing services involve removing debris such as leaves, twigs, and dirt that accumulate in gutters and downspouts. This maintenance is essential for ensuring proper water flow away from a property’s foundation, preventing water damage, and avoiding issues like roof leaks or basement flooding. Projects typically include clearing blockages from residential gutters on single-family homes, multi-unit buildings, and commercial properties, often involving both routine cleanings and emergency removals after storms or heavy debris buildup. Homeowners usually want to understand the scope of the cleaning process, the equipment used, and any precautions taken to protect landscaping or roofing during the service.
Before requesting gutter clearing, property owners should consider the size and height of their property, the type of debris commonly found, and whether any additional repairs or inspections are needed. It’s also helpful to clarify if the service includes flushing the gutters and downspouts to ensure they are fully clear or if additional work such as minor repairs or gutter guards is recommended. Understanding these details can help homeowners plan for effective maintenance and avoid recurring issues caused by clogged gutters.

Clogged Gutter Clearing Questions
What causes gutters to become clogged? Leaves, twigs, and debris from trees are common causes of gutter blockages, especially during fall months.
How can clogged gutters affect a property? Blocked gutters can lead to water overflow, which may cause damage to the roof, fascia, and foundation over time.
What are signs of a clogged gutter? Water overflowing during rain, sagging gutters, and visible debris are indicators of clogging issues.
Is it necessary to clear gutters regularly? Regular gutter cleaning helps prevent blockages and reduces the risk of water damage to the property.
